The forecast changes that have not materialised in the post-COVID economy

At the beginning of the COVID pandemic, some profound changes in the functioning of the economy were expected but failed to materialise. In particular, they include: A more favourable income distribution for wage earners (corporate profit margins have actually never been higher); Deglobalisation (global trade and Chinese exports are actually increasing very rapidly); A “fairer distribution of wealth” (wealth inequality has actually risen sharply due to the rise in asset prices); Frugal consumers and consumption of local products (goods purchases have actually grown strongly, leading to numerous bottlenecks).
